1U Rackmount Appliance Supports Intel(r) Core(tm)2 Quad Processor

Network platform with Intel Core2 Quad Processor and 6x GbE, SATA, CF, LCM, and LAN bypass

October 21st, 2009

NORTH ANDOVER, MA, October 21, 2009: WIN Enterprises, Inc., a leading designer and manufacturer of embedded controllers and platforms for OEMs, announces the PL-80140, a high performance appliance that supports a broad range network services for the Enterprise and small businesses. It supports the Intel® Core™ 2 Quad processor and provides processing scalability with support for Pentium Dual Core and Celeron D also provided.

The Intel Core 2 Quad Processor is designed to handle intense compute and visualization workloads for highly threaded applications. The PL-80140 couples the Intel® Core™ 2 Quad processor and a 1333MHz Front Side Bus. The unit is designed with Intel® Embedded IA components warranteed for longevity to provide long product life. A high bandwidth dual channel DDRII DIMM socket supports 800/667 memory with up to 4GB. The unit is available with six Gigabit Ethernet ports through PCI-E x1 interface and offers four ports of optional bypass function.

The PL-80140 delivers high throughput for a broad range of network applications that include gateway security, UTM, network management, load balancing, WAN optimized acceleration, and VoIP gateway. The PL-80140 is RoHS, FCC and CE compliant.

Features

 Supports Intel® Core™ 2 Quad processor

 Supports 1333MHz FSB and Max 4GB Dual-Channel

 DDRII 800MHz system memory

 Max 6 GbE Copper ports via PCI-E x1

 Optional cryptographic hardware acceleration

Pricing for the PL-80140 in OEM begins at $554 in OEM quantities. Evaluation samples are available now. Software support includes Linux Fedora 8 and Windows XP. Visit product webpage for additional details: www.win-enterprises.com/index.php?option=com_co[...] .
